Output 8433670ccfb23a98bbe7cdfbbcf20b069eea8fcd10cfdb984e9d4a04767cb848:1

value
47976
script pubkey
OP_0 OP_PUSHBYTES_20 3dc28d46f82e54a51e66b9df72f7a2ab886ef6da
address
bc1q8hpg63hc9e2228nxh80h9aaz4wyxaak65y47az
transaction
8433670ccfb23a98bbe7cdfbbcf20b069eea8fcd10cfdb984e9d4a04767cb848
confirmations
143386
spent
true